SummaryTAXUS II, IV, V, VI Meta-Analysis to 3-Years • Overall safety with the TAXUS stent to 3-years has been demonstrated • No increased risk of early stent thrombosis • Stent thrombosis rates at 3 years are comparable with control • Increased late ST between 6 mos and 2 yrs seen (8 TAXUS vs. 0 control) – but 0 stent thrombosis with TAXUS between 2 and 3 years (vs. 1 case with control) • Comparable rates of all cause death, cardiac death, and MI with TAXUS and control • Marked reduction in TLR with TAXUS compared to control for 3 years with no late catch-up apparent

SummaryTAXUS II, IV, V, VI Meta-Analysis to 3-Years • Subgroups • Significant benefit in all patient groups stratified by vessel size, lesion length and diabetic status; increasedabsolutebenefit in higher risk cohorts • Multiple stent group • Increase peri-procedural non-Q MI in TAXUS pts • 3-year results demonstrate similar rates of cardiac death and MI, and a marked reduction in TLRand binary restenosis
